This is a great hotel complex located in the village of Kalopanayiotis. The rooms are in different historic houses. We were fortunate enough to stay at Loutraki House, situated on a hill. Therefore, we had an amazing view of the whole village and the Marathasa Winery across the hill. To make it easier to get up and down, the reception staff gave us tickets for a funicular ride. The staff were amazing — they were very friendly, helpful and attentive. Our room included access to spa facilities, which were also great. Finally, but certainly not least, the restaurants here were incredible — we had dinner at the Loutraki restaurant and breakfast in the Byzantino cafe, which both were delicious.

Parking in the old village is always a quest. And there are many stairs both between the houses and inside them.

I travelled solo and stayed for 1 night. The staff did everything to make me feel comfortable and happy, especially Mr Christos, who offered his help in anything I asked. All the staff members were extremely friendly and attentive. I got upgraded to a suite with the most breathtaking view (of the Marathasa Valley) I have ever seen in any hotel. The temperature outside dropped below zero at night but the room was warm and cosy, with the fireplace on and a very quiet AC. The Loutraki 2 suite was surprisingly big, super clean, well-equipped, beautifully furnished and quiet. I actually heard a rooster in the morning which added to my village experience! The room was situated far from the reception, but to get there I got to enjoy a nice, brisk walk through the village and a fun elevator ride while enjoying more fabulous views. The hotel of course arranged a baggy to drive me to my room on request, which was also lots of fun. I am definitely coming back soon! Thank you!

The room was luxuriously comfortable and well-equipped. The bathroom was perfect, with a great shower and olive-based products, which smelled heavenly. We had a junior suite with a balcony that overlooked a garden courtyard and over the rooftops up to the mountains. It was quiet, and we slept well in a very comfortable bed.

For the price that we paid (€230 per night) we would have expected complimentary use of the spa, even if limited to an hour, rather than an additional charge of €30 per person. It is, after all, marketed as a Spa Hotel.
